The figurative language used is simile.

  • It's a figurative language in which one object is compared to another of a different kind thereby creating a more powerful or a vivid description.
  • It is generally indicated by the terms - like, as, such as,  just as and so on
  • In the given sentence, the voice of girl is said to be as soft as that of solitude.
  • Thus, Her voice itself is soft like solitude’s is a simile.
